Tomorrow's Gold : Asia's Age of Discovery Luchs (DIE ZEIT und Radio Bremen) (1993) a little after midnightRenowned investment advisor Marc Faber sets out to find tomorrow s gold the outperforming asset classes of the future. Far from being a sensational reading of the runes, this book delves deep into the past, to chart how old investor trends developed and assess how new patterns might emerge. Change is the thread.
